In its most recent public year (2024), this organization brought in $355,434 more than it spent. Its reserves stood at about 5.6 months of spending, up from 2.7 in 2011. Staff pay was 51% of spending. $8,150 of its net assets are donor-restricted.

Reserve months = net assets ÷ average monthly spending; net assets count everything the organization owns beyond its debts — buildings and donor-restricted funds included, not just cash. Staff pay = salaries, wages, and officer compensation; it excludes benefits and payroll taxes. The IRS releases this data years after the fact — this organization's newest public year is 2024.
